How they compare

St. Lucia currently reports 53.33 % against 8.5 % in Middle Africa, a difference of 44.83 %.

That makes St. Lucia's figure about 6.3 times Middle Africa's.

Across all 34 years both countries report, St. Lucia has been ahead every year.

Middle Africa ranks 35th and St. Lucia ranks 31st of 43 regions.

St. Lucia has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Middle Africa St. Lucia Difference Ahead
1990s 4.05 % 56.8 % 52.75 % St. Lucia
2000s 4.94 % 56.92 % 51.98 % St. Lucia
2010s 6.5 % 50.84 % 44.33 % St. Lucia
2020s 8.1 % 53.05 % 44.95 % St. Lucia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The FAOSTAT domain on Emissions indicators disseminates indicators on sectoral shares of total national gre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ions as well as three indicators of emissions intensity: per capita emissions; emissions per value of agricultural production; and emissions per area of agricultural land.
